MNPD Officer Decommissioned After Stealing a Bottle of Water

Central Precinct Officer Wesley Feinstein has been decommissioned and assigned to desk duty after taking a bottle of water from the refrigerator of a business while investigating what turned out to be a false burglar alarm.

Feinstein, who graduated from the police academy two years ago, responded to the alarm call at Emma Incorporated on Lea Avenue at 3:45 p.m. Saturday. Officers found an unsecured door and entered the building to see if anyone was inside. While checking the interior, Feinstein took a bottle of water from a small refrigerator. Another officer who saw it reported Feinstein’s action to a superior. The bottle of water was subsequently recovered from Feinstein’s patrol car.

Feinstein was immediately relieved of duty Saturday and issued a misdemeanor citation charging him with theft. The MNPD’s Office of Professional Accountability is conducting an administrative investigation of Feinstein.
